Recovery Phase: A Time for Restoration and Reflection

After containment, the recovery phase takes the lead, and it primarily focuses on restoring the affected areas and ensuring safety for communities. Think of it like a spring cleaning—clearing out not just the mess but also addressing the lingering issues that can arise from a spill. During this phase, responders evaluate the overall implications of the spill. Here’s where the process becomes multi-dimensional: working with affected communities, helping them recover, and implementing measures to prevent future occurrences.

Breaking Down the Other Phases

Before diving deeper into recovery, let’s take a moment to understand the surrounding phases and how they fit into our overarching picture.

  • Assessment Phase: Before any containment can happen, there’s important groundwork that needs to be laid. This is where responders assess the situation. They identify hazardous materials, gauge risk levels, and determine the most effective way to manage the spill. Think of this phase as the brain before the brawn kicks in—an essential step that sets the tone for everything that follows.

  • Response Phase: As mentioned earlier, this phase is action-packed. It involves immediate tactics to stop the hazardous release and protect public safety. While responders are focusing on containing the threat, their efforts are vital for stabilizing the situation—first injury, then recovery, right?

The Heart of Recovery: Community Involvement

Getting back on track following a hazardous material spill isn’t a solo venture—it truly requires a team. It’s like throwing a potluck dinner: just having one dish won't do; it takes multiple dishes from multiple people to create a feast. Within the recovery phase, community involvement is key.

Engaging with residents who were affected ensures they feel heard and supported. So, what does that look like on the ground? Well, there might be town meetings to discuss recovery efforts, community workshops on safety measures to prevent future incidents, and initiatives to help rebuild local infrastructure.
